
Unveiling the Art of Steganography
Beschreibung
Beginning with the ancient origins of hidden writing, the book builds a clear picture of how steganography has evolved alongside cryptography and cyber security. It then moves into the digital realm, explaining with clarity how messages are embedded within images, audio and video files, and how these methods are analysed, tested and, ultimately, uncovered.
Balancing theory with application, the text introduces key measures of quality, such as PSNR and MSE, and unpacks practical techniques used for both embedding and detecting hidden data. The discussion of steganalysis tools is especially valuable, giving readers a grounded understanding of the strengths and limitations of current approaches.
Applications are drawn from real-world domains - from digital forensics and cyber defence to secure communications - demonstrating why steganography matters not only as a technical discipline but as a practical skill. The authors also look ahead, surveying the challenges posed by increasingly complex media formats and the potential directions of future research.
